Transaction 57a58a154d1fdae8add2783ffc67756ef67a635e8961ce607316688472f8bc2d

1 Input
2 Outputs
  • 57a58a154d1fdae8add2783ffc67756ef67a635e8961ce607316688472f8bc2d:0
  • value  63483707
    address  17E7cpicybA24eGBYUwsvSMVB5CAEehRii
  • 57a58a154d1fdae8add2783ffc67756ef67a635e8961ce607316688472f8bc2d:1
  • value  300000
    address  1BxBKNYBHBNdfbpRW7iZwnjL6G4498bSGR